At present, the existing working platform comprises an assembling working platform, and the assembling working platform is generally used for assembling finished products in use, but the existing assembling working platform is fixed in structure and cannot adjust the angle, which brings inconvenience to the assembling of the connecting line terminal.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a connecting wire terminal assembles workstation to solve the problem that proposes among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me: a connecting wire terminal assembling workbench comprises a clamping assembly, a lower box body, a driving motor and a driving belt, wherein the lower box body is of an inner hollow cuboid structure with an opening at the upper end, a workbench surface is arranged at the upper end of the lower box body and is of a cuboid plate structure, the clamping assembly is arranged at the upper end of the workbench surface, a connecting plate is fixedly welded at the bottom end of the workbench surface, the connecting plate is symmetrically welded into two groups, a connecting hole is formed in the middle of the connecting plate, connecting rods are arranged on the inner sides of the two groups of connecting plates, the connecting rods are of cylindrical rod-shaped structures, a driven wheel is arranged in the middle of the connecting rods, one end of the driving belt is sleeved on the driven wheel, the driving motor is connected with a speed reducer, the speed, the driving motor rotates forwards and backwards to drive the connecting rod to rotate.
Preferably, the clamping component comprises an air cylinder and a push plate, a telescopic rod is connected to the air cylinder, the telescopic rod penetrates through the fixed plate, the bottom end of the fixed plate is welded to the upper surface of the workbench surface, and one end of the push plate is fixedly connected with the telescopic rod.
Preferably, the connecting rod is fixedly connected with the connecting plate, the two ends of the connecting rod penetrate through the connecting holes, and the two ends of the connecting rod are in transmission connection with the inner wall of the lower box body.
Preferably, a bottom plate is installed at the bottom end of the inner side of the lower box body, and the driving motor is placed at the upper end of the bottom plate.
Preferably, the lower end of the lower box body is provided with two groups of drawers which are arranged in parallel.

Drawings
Fig. 1 is a schematic structural view of the present invention;
FIG. 2 is a schematic view of the internal structure of the present invention;
FIG. 3 is a front view of the present invention;
FIG. 4 is a schematic view of the connecting plate structure of the present invention;
fig. 5 is a schematic structural view of the clamping assembly of the present invention.
In the figure: the device comprises a clamping assembly 1, a working table surface 2, a lower box body 3, a drawer 4, a bottom plate 5, a connecting plate 6, a connecting shaft 7, a driving belt 8, a driving motor 9, a connecting rod 10, a connecting hole 11, an air cylinder 12, a fixing plate 13, a telescopic rod 14, a push plate 15 and a speed reducer 16.

The utility model provides a connecting wire terminal assembling workbench as shown in figures 1-5, which comprises a clamping component 1, a lower box body 3, a driving motor 9 and a driving belt 8, wherein the lower box body 3 is a cuboid structure with an inner hollow upper end opening, the upper end of the lower box body 3 is provided with a working table surface 2, the working table surface 2 is a cuboid plate structure, the upper end of the working table surface 2 is provided with the clamping component 1, the bottom end of the working table surface 2 is fixedly welded with a connecting plate 6, the connecting plate 6 is symmetrically welded with two groups, a connecting hole 11 is arranged in the middle of the connecting plate 6, the inner sides of the two groups of the connecting plate 6 are provided with the connecting rod 10, the connecting rod 10 is a cylindrical rod structure, a driven wheel is arranged in the middle of the connecting rod 10, one end of the driving belt 8 is sleeved on the driven wheel, the connecting shaft 7 is provided with a driving wheel, the other end of the transmission belt 8 is sleeved on the driving wheel, and the driving motor 9 rotates forwards and backwards to drive the connecting rod 10 to rotate.
